Crash helmet is clue to Texaco robbery in Chatham

By: KentOnline reporter multimediadesk@thekmgroup.co.uk

Published: 18:26, 14 September 2010

Updated: 18:26, 14 September 2010

Crash helmet in robbery at Texaco in Chatham

Do you recognise this distinctive crash helmet?

If so, you may be able to help police identify the man wearing it.

This CCTV image of him was taken as he robbed a Texaco petrol station on Walderslade Road, Chatham.

Medway police have issued the images after the helmet-clad man went behind the counter, threatened staff with what is believed to be a hammer and stole cash and cigarettes.

mpu1

No one was injured during the raid.

DI Ann Lisseman, said: "The man threatened staff and the incident was over very quickly.

"The thief was wearing a black hooded top with grey tracksuit bottoms and had a white crash helmet on with blue and white stripes.

"We would like to hear from anyone who was in the area at the time and saw a man entering the garage forecourt area."

The robbery happened at about 5.50pm on Wednesday, September 8.
